This week’s edition of WWE Raw witnessed a triumphant return of Roman Reigns. Stephanie McMahon kicked off the show with a segment along with Kurt Angle. She went on a rant against the Raw general manager for his wrong decisions. So, Angle was on the verge of losing his job when The Shield interrupted with The Big Dog in the middle.
The Hounds of Justice cut a promo on how Kurt Angle did a fair job for the past several months. When Reigns got injured, he was the one to involve in the mix and make the TLC PPV successful. Stephanie was apparently not happy with The Shield speaking for the GM.

Also, Dean Ambrose and Seth Rollins mentioned the fact that The New Day was the sole reason that they do not have the WWE Raw tag team titles, tonight. In the middle of the championship match, the unicorns showed up, out of nowhere and distracted them allowing The Bar to capture the championships.
So, Roman Reigns went on to throw a challenge to the unicorns from Smackdown Live. It is a much-anticipated matchup that the WWE Universe wants to see and hence The Big Dog laid down the challenge right down in the middle.

The New Day did not take a long time to respond to it. Big E took his Twitter handle to accept the challenge to set up the match. He did a mockery of the Shield attire while doing so. Later, WWE.com officially announced the matchup at Survivor Series,
“Forget the numbers advantage. Forget psychological warfare. At Survivor Series, get ready as two of the most dominant trios ever to step into a WWE ring show up and throw down. Will The Power of Positivity triumph at WWE’s second-longest running pay-per-view? Or will The Hounds get their justice?
